On my '86 project car, the reverse lockout feature is broken. Thus, if I push all the way to the right I will easily overshoot 5th gear. It actually makes the gear pretty hard to find. On my '87, with aworking lockout, I just push all the way to the right, then up, which is the way it should be. If you are able to engage reverse without pulling up on the collar under the shift knob, then this is probably your problem. I haven't tried to fix it yet, but if you do, please be sure to post.
